久久久久久精品无码人妻_青春草无码精品视频在线观_无码精品国产VA在线观看_国产色无码专区在线观看

代做代寫COMPSCI 4091 Advanced Networked Systems

時間:2024-03-01  來源:  作者: 我要糾錯


Assessed Exercise: 2023-24

Date issued   20/02/24

Final submission deadline   11/03/2024

This is the main exercise for the ANS(H) module; it is worth 20% of the assessment for the course (the remaining 80% is for the Spring examination).

Description

You are asked to demonstrate and measure the effects of congestion occurring in the below networked topology using Mininet. Having multiple paths leading to the same destination offers redundancy and the possibility of exploring load balancing capabilities. However, a generic controller will not use such features if simply following the default flow rule installation. You need to modify the controller to achieve load-balancing through using all the available paths between s1 and s6.



The links should be configured with a maximum bandwidth of 10Mbps, a 2ms latency, and a queue size of 8. The above values will help demonstrate what would happen in links with limited capacity, as expected in a real network. The host IP and MAC addresses should be allocated according to their id with the prefix being 10.0.0.X and 00:00:00:00:00:0X, respectively, where X reflects the host id number (e.g., for host h5: 10.0.0.5, 00:00:00:00:00:05). The controller will be implemented using Ryu and OpenFlow1.3 to install/modify rules to the switches. You should use NetworkX to calculate paths and other routing decisions.

During the first stage of this assessment, you need to deploy the above topology and install the corresponding flow rules using the material from lab 5. Generate TCP and UDP traffic, initially with varying rates from one host, and then by simultaneously using more than one host. Multiplexing different types of traffic is not required. You can obtain the measurements either through using standard tools (e.g., iperf3, tc, tcpdump) or Ryu’s API. Report your findings on traffic patterns, losses, buffer overflows, and other statistics you think are important/interesting. The number of hosts and links that are tested does not need to be extensive, just enough to demonstrate congestion.

Once you have identified certain shortcomings stemming from the controller in-use, you need to re-write parts of the controller (or start from scratch, if you prefer) in order to mitigate the issues that impact performance. This is the second stage of the assessment. More specifically, you should use built-in load-balancing features that are enabled using specific OpenFlow tables and actions. Consult the documentation of Ryu API, the OpenFlow Specification, OvS, and NetworkX, as well as any official documentation publicly available from these sources.

You will need to write a brief report (2000 words max) which will include your findings, reasoning, how your code works, and the achieved results.

Hint

You should start from small-scale experiments before deploying your controller in the above topology. Installing CLI rules in the beginning can help you identify what is/isn’t working and will help you develop the controller with fewer launches of the entire setup and topology which can take time. When your controller is configured to enable load balancing, some measurements might not be impacted as much as you might have expected. You should provide an explanation of why this happens in the report.

Assessment

Implementation (70%):

Marks will be awarded based on the variety of the tools you have used to test and measure different aspects of congestion (losses, overflows, etc). Your load-balancing controller will be marked based on whether it achieves load-balancing, how quickly it calculates the rules and installs them, and how it can handle network changes and different topologies. Marks will also be awarded for professionally written code with comments, etc.

Report (30%): Marks will be awarded for coherent reports that address the main points of the relevant sections outlined above. Specifically, the issues that have been identified for the first/default controller configuration and the rationale behind your experiments. Explanations of how each tool was used to achieve the outcome are also expected. You should include measurements of the controller you developed and reflections on behaviour and performance. Report any omissions and incomplete implementations.

What to submit

Coursework will be submitted electronically via Moodle no later than 16.30 on Monday, 11th March 2024 Submission links will be provided on Moodle ANS page for the following items:

• Softcopy version of your system – all of the source code for your system (Python files, launch scripts, etc.) should be produced as a single .zip file, called <GUID>.zip. The archive should also contain a text file describing how your system should be tested starting from executing the source code included in the submitted .zip file, etc.

請加QQ:99515681  郵箱:99515681@qq.com   WX:codehelp 

標簽:

掃一掃在手機打開當前頁
  • 上一篇:代寫CSE 465/565 解析器 interpreter
  • 下一篇:代寫DTS101TC Introduction to Neural Networks Coursework
  • 無相關信息
    昆明生活資訊

    昆明圖文信息
    蝴蝶泉(4A)-大理旅游
    蝴蝶泉(4A)-大理旅游
    油炸竹蟲
    油炸竹蟲
    酸筍煮魚(雞)
    酸筍煮魚(雞)
    竹筒飯
    竹筒飯
    香茅草烤魚
    香茅草烤魚
    檸檬烤魚
    檸檬烤魚
    昆明西山國家級風景名勝區
    昆明西山國家級風景名勝區
    昆明旅游索道攻略
    昆明旅游索道攻略
  • 短信驗證碼平臺 理財 WPS下載

    關于我們 | 打賞支持 | 廣告服務 | 聯系我們 | 網站地圖 | 免責聲明 | 幫助中心 | 友情鏈接 |

    Copyright © 2025 kmw.cc Inc. All Rights Reserved. 昆明網 版權所有
    ICP備06013414號-3 公安備 42010502001045

    久久久久久精品无码人妻_青春草无码精品视频在线观_无码精品国产VA在线观看_国产色无码专区在线观看

    九色91popny| 九九视频精品在线观看| 日本一级黄视频| 国产精品波多野结衣| 三日本三级少妇三级99| 中文字幕 日韩 欧美| 色呦色呦色精品| 91香蕉视频网址| www亚洲国产| 一级一片免费播放| 男人天堂成人网| 精品一区二区三区毛片| 亚洲五码在线观看视频| 日韩亚洲欧美视频| 国产中文字幕免费观看| 肉大捧一出免费观看网站在线播放| 69sex久久精品国产麻豆| 欧美国产激情视频| 黄色永久免费网站| 欧美特黄aaa| 亚洲色图都市激情| 日本手机在线视频| 中文字幕在线观看第三页| 欧美少妇性生活视频| 91免费黄视频| 少妇高清精品毛片在线视频| 中文字幕在线视频一区二区三区| 国产青草视频在线观看| 成人观看免费完整观看| 亚洲综合在线一区二区| 黄色一级在线视频| www.avtt| 中文字幕 日韩 欧美| 男人插女人视频在线观看| mm1313亚洲国产精品无码试看| 午夜精品久久久久久久无码| 欧美美女性视频| 99久久久精品视频| 亚洲一区精品视频在线观看| ijzzijzzij亚洲大全| 欧洲av无码放荡人妇网站| 国产大尺度在线观看| 国产精品亚洲a| 国产一级特黄a大片免费| 日本黄网站色大片免费观看| 天天爽天天爽夜夜爽| 黄色录像特级片| 一级黄色特级片| 黄页网站大全在线观看| 在线视频日韩一区| 欧美乱大交xxxxx潮喷l头像| 欧美丝袜在线观看| 国产成人在线免费看| 亚洲精品偷拍视频| 欧美性大战久久久久xxx| 在线观看视频在线观看| 黄色一级二级三级| 黄色成人在线看| 99999精品| 9久久婷婷国产综合精品性色| 成人免费播放器| 亚洲自拍第三页| 国产一级做a爰片久久| 妺妺窝人体色777777| 国产成a人亚洲精v品在线观看| 人人爽人人爽av| 天天影视综合色| 国产深夜男女无套内射| 中文字幕在线中文| 免费不卡av网站| 污污网站免费观看| 手机看片福利日韩| 精品视频无码一区二区三区| 国产h视频在线播放| 久久视频免费在线| 九九九九九伊人| 久久国产这里只有精品| 日韩一级片播放| 国产a级片网站| 欧美高清中文字幕| 国产人妻人伦精品| 91精品91久久久中77777老牛| 中文字幕超清在线免费观看| 污视频网站观看| 色一情一区二区| www.成人黄色| 极品粉嫩国产18尤物| 免费在线观看的毛片| 午夜一区二区视频| www.欧美黄色| 色悠悠久久综合网| 亚洲av首页在线| 日韩avxxx| 丰满女人性猛交| 欧美 日韩 国产在线观看| 久久久久久久久久久免费视频| 中文字幕第一页在线视频| av在线免费观看国产| 国产成人av影视| 成年人视频大全| 亚欧在线免费观看| 粉嫩av一区二区三区天美传媒| 欧美日韩一区二区在线免费观看| 一道本在线免费视频| 免费超爽大片黄| 天堂av8在线| 国产最新免费视频| 国产性生活一级片| 黄色免费视频大全| 手机精品视频在线| 久久美女福利视频| 国产日本欧美在线| www国产黄色| 影音先锋成人资源网站| 黄色永久免费网站| 精品久久一二三| 中文字幕在线视频一区二区| 97国产精东麻豆人妻电影| 国产资源中文字幕| 日韩中文字幕免费在线 | 一区二区三区国产免费| 亚洲色婷婷久久精品av蜜桃| 亚洲少妇第一页| 鲁一鲁一鲁一鲁一色| 亚洲天堂av免费在线观看| 国内自拍在线观看| 999久久欧美人妻一区二区| 手机在线免费观看毛片| 亚洲色成人www永久在线观看| 精品久久久久久久无码| 欧美日韩视频免费| 色播五月激情五月| 国产视频一区二区三区在线播放| 成年人深夜视频| 成人黄色一级大片| 超碰网在线观看| 日本福利视频网站| 在线免费观看视频黄| 国产伦精品一区二区三区四区视频_| 善良的小姨在线| 99视频在线视频| 91猫先生在线| 4444在线观看| 黄色a级在线观看| 亚洲xxx在线观看| 日韩无套无码精品| 国产在线播放观看| 美脚丝袜脚交一区二区| 麻豆一区二区三区在线观看| 亚洲精品久久久中文字幕| 能在线观看的av| 91九色丨porny丨国产jk| 国产一区二区三区在线免费| 欧美视频第一区| 佐佐木明希av| 国产手机视频在线观看| 日本三级黄色网址| 男人天堂网视频| 国产玉足脚交久久欧美| 91xxx视频| 亚洲精品在线网址| 天堂av在线8| 亚洲a级黄色片| 精品久久久久久久无码| 国产免费成人在线| 亚洲国产一二三精品无码| 青青视频免费在线观看| 国产日本欧美在线| 久久精品久久99| 中国黄色片免费看| jizz欧美激情18| 日韩欧美xxxx| 农村妇女精品一二区| 午夜两性免费视频| 黄色一级免费大片| 91香蕉视频污版| 欧美激情国产精品日韩| 成人性视频欧美一区二区三区| 午夜肉伦伦影院| 亚洲熟妇av日韩熟妇在线| 欧美,日韩,国产在线| 久久久免费视频网站| 久久久999视频| 尤物av无码色av无码| 苍井空浴缸大战猛男120分钟| 乱子伦视频在线看| 熟妇人妻无乱码中文字幕真矢织江| 久久黄色片视频| 麻豆av免费在线| 国产综合免费视频| 国语对白做受xxxxx在线中国 | 亚洲综合激情视频| 中文字幕乱码人妻综合二区三区| 精品免费国产一区二区| 视色视频在线观看| 日韩国产精品毛片| 成人免费观看cn| 国产日韩一区二区在线| 黄在线观看网站| 爱情岛论坛vip永久入口|